What Palantir’s Path to $1 Billion Reveals About the Startup Pattern Almost No Technology Company Executes Correctly
The startup pattern worth naming in Palantir’s path to $1 billion is one that almost no technology company executes successfully: they did not start with a scalable product and then find the right customers. They started with the hardest possible customer — government intelligence agencies with genuinely classified data, extreme security requirements, and no off-the-shelf solution available — and built something that worked for that customer before worrying about scalability or market size. That sequencing is almost exactly backwards from conventional startup wisdom, which says to find a large market and build a product the market will adopt. Palantir found one customer with an impossible problem and built a product that solved it, then spent a decade figuring out whether any other customers had similar-enough problems to justify expanding.
The product lesson embedded in Palantir’s Boot Camp model — the intensive implementation process through which enterprise customers learn to use the Ontology platform — is a direct consequence of having originally built for customers who could not afford to misuse intelligence data. When your original customer base includes analysts making decisions that affect national security, you do not build a self-serve product with a shallow learning curve. You build a high-floor, high-ceiling tool and then invest heavily in making sure the customer can actually use it correctly. Boot Camp is that investment made into a product feature, and it is the reason Palantir’s customer relationships tend to deepen over time rather than plateau: the initial implementation investment creates an incentive on both sides to get the most out of the tool.
